Water damage is among the many reasons your key fob may stop working. If your fob was exposed to rain or clean tap water, you can restore it by removing the battery and cleaning the chip with isopropyl and paper towels. It is also important to ensure that the fob is dry prior to placing it back in its the correct position.

If you’re experiencing problems with your key fob then it may be time to replace the battery or re-program it. Your key fob could cease to function due to a variety of reasons, such as the battery being dead, a defective button or water damage or interference with the signal and receiver module issues.

A dead battery for a coin is a common cause of keys that are not working. The solution is simple: a new battery should fix the issue in just a few minutes. But if the new battery isn’t able to fix it, you could have another issue with your remote keyless system that requires more thorough troubleshooting.

The most frequent cause is a dead coin battery inside the key fob. It is essential to replace the battery with an alternative one that has the same voltage, size and specifications. A battery that’s too big or too small can damage the circuit board on the key fob.

Damage from water to the chip inside the key fob is a different possibility. If your Picanto key fob has been exposed clean tap water or rain, it is likely safe to take off the battery and clean the chip with paper towel and isopropyl alcohol. If the key fob was exposed to soapy or salty water, then it’s likely to be fried and requires replacement.
